Pipes and wiring are not trades you find out overnight, and cooking areas normally call for a great deal of new plumbing and circuitry. The existing code electrical wiring requirements for kitchen areas may imply that a number of totally brand-new circuits require to be mounted. The intricacy of the work and the fundamental risks if electrical wiring and pipes aren't done appropriately suggests that all but one of the most competent DIYers will want to subcontract this exercise to pros, who can do the deal with exceptional speed.
Also if the fixtures are staying in the very same location, this is an excellent time to upgrade any kind of old plumbing pipesgalvanized steel pipelines can be replaced with PEX. The plumbing adjustments may be fairly intricate, such as if you are relocating a sink to a facility cooking area island.

As facility as the plumbing might be, the electric solution upgrades for a huge kitchen remodel might be much more sweeping
To successfully power a large contemporary kitchen, your home should have at the very least 200-amp solution. This suggests that lots of kitchen renovating jobs call for that an electrician update the whole electrical solution to your house. As the electrician runs the brand-new circuits to the kitchen area, he will likely desert any existing circuit wiring in the kitchen in favor of running new circuitry for all the kitchen area circuits.
While not always needed, any kind of new a/c ductwork required by the task is done at the very same time that circuitry and pipes job is being finished. Setting up sheet steel ductwork is generally done by an a/c contractor who recognizes the physics of airflow and can position the new vent signs up and chilly air return registers in the most effective places.

Ceramic floor tile requires a base of cement backer board, to which tile is stuck with thin-set mortar. The ceramic tile is then grouted. Despite affordable ceramic tile, expert installment can be costly as a result of the substantial labor entailed.
Engineered timber feels like solid hardwood (its surface finish is actual timber), yet it is a lot less costly. Tongue-and-groove slabs are fairly simple for DIYers to install. Laminate floor covering is a very prominent choice for cooking areas as a result of the low cost and convenience of installation. Some forms are not advised for moist places such as cooking areas.
Solid hardwood: Hardwood is much less prominent since water can warp it otherwise rapidly wiped up. With proper treatment, it is a feasible option for the kitchen. Installers can lay timber in an average-sized cooking area flooring in three days. Setting up hardwood flooring on your own is a very challenging DIY task.
Granite, marble, and artificial quartz counter tops are so hefty that the very best choice is to have them mounted by the shop that has actually made them to your specs. Due to the fact that countertops need to be set up perfectly level and flat, good installation relies on base cabinets that are perfectly degree and well anchored.
